Frequently Asked Questions about West Valley City
What type of rentals are currently available in West Valley City?
There are currently 251 Apartments for Rent in West Valley City, UT with pricing that ranges from $733 to $4,156. There are also 114 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in West Valley City ranging from $575 to $3,850.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in West Valley City?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in West Valley City ranges from $575 to $3,850 with an average monthly rent of $2,244.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in West Valley City?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in West Valley City range from $1,446 to $3,590,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,500 to $2,799.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,995 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$2,065.
